The Company
Sitekit Solutions Ltd is software development company operating out of Banbury in Oxfordshire (Sales & Marketing) and Portree (Operations) on the beautiful Isle of Skye. It is a leader player in the UK market for web-based CMS (Content Management Systems) for developing and managing sophisticated multi-user websites. We are passionate about providing our customers and partners with powerful and user friendly solutions that transform web sites into powerful business tools. We are dedicated to removing the technical barriers to help enable ordinary business users to manage their own best practice websites.
At the heart of our success story is an unrelenting belief that Sitekit CMS should always be easy to use and bring clear, benefits to both customers and website users. Currently we power more than 200 customers on-line; from SME’s and public sector organisations to pan European companies. Sitekit CMS enables the development of visually rich and accessible websites that are at the top of search engine rankings.
With an impressive client list under our belt and increasingly large-scale projects to implement, we look for excellence in our people. Sitekit is a Microsoft Partner (ISV/Hosted Applications) and we expect the successful applicants to make a major contribution towards our business goals and delivering total customer satisfaction.

Senior Web Designer (CMS Integration)
Location: Portree or Oxfordshire. Salary: £ competitive/negotiable
Person Profile/Requirements
- You are proficient in HTML/CSS, XML/XSL, Javascript
- You are proficient in taking a design brief and faithfully implementing branding, typography, layout and visual design created by others.
- You are proficient in the use of wireframes to plan intuitive and accessible user interfaces from both site user and administrator perspectives
- You are proficient in designing information architectures/publishing workflows and metadata schemas/taxonomies
- You are proficient in graphic manipulation using design tools such as Photoshop, Illustrator, Macromedia Fireworks.
- You are curious about information – its structure and how people find it, use it, and produce it.
- You communicate well, both written and verbally with colleagues, partners and customers.
- You work well in a team, have excellent interpersonal, motivational and leadership skills.
- You are excited by communication technology, from clay tablets to PDA's.
- You have an excellent feeling for style: what's hot and what’s not, what is classic and what is a passing fad.
- You have a minimum of 3+ years professional experience of implementing high quality, accessible web design on a dynamic CMS.
- You have some previous experience of leading a design or development team or are keen to take the next step in our career to a team leadership role.
This is an excellent opportunity for individuals who want to advance their career in IT/new media. In your daily work you will be creating Information Architecture, Wireframes (site diagrams and user interface schematics) and developing controlled vocabularies, taxonomies. For this you will collaborate with application development teams to guide IA development and content management implementation. You will work with internal sales, account & project team colleagues and external suppliers, partners and customers to understand business and user requirements for information resources. You'll formulate workflow strategy, web site publication policies and assist in writing documentation and guidelines to support creation of web sites. You are an expert in information and communications, you live and breathe Internet, you dream about web interfaces.
